INSPECTION PROCEDURE
1 Check ECU±IG fuse.
PREPARATION:
Remove the ECU±IG fuse from instrument panel junction block
No.1.
CHECK:
Check continuity of ECU±IG fuse.
OK:
Continuity
NG Check for short in all the harness and compo-
nents connected to ECU±IG fuse.
OK
2 Check voltage between terminals B and GND of cruise control ECU connector.
PREPARATION:
(a) Remove the ECU with connector still connected.
(b) Turn ignition switch ON.
CHECK:
Measure voltage between terminals B and GND of ECU con-
nector.
OK:
Voltage: 10 ± 14 V
OK Proceed to next circuit inspection shown on
problem symptoms table (See page DI±328).
NG
Page 2509 of 4592
I00140
GND
± DIAGNOSTICSCRUISE CONTROL SYSTEM
DI±357
3 Check resistance between terminal GND of cruise control ECU connector and
body ground.
CHECK:
Measure resistance between terminal GND of ECU connector
and body ground.
OK:
Resistance: Below 1 W
NG Repair or replace harness or connector.
OK
Check and repair harness and connector be-
tween cruise control ECU and battery
(See page IN±29).

Main Switch Circuit (Cruise Control Switch)
CIRCUIT DESCRIPTION
When the cruise control main switch is turned OFF, the cruise control does not operate.
WIRING DIAGRAM
See page DI±340.
INSPECTION PROCEDURE
1 Check voltage between terminal CMS of cruise control ECU connector and body
ground.
PREPARATION:
(a) Remove the ECU with connector still connected.
(b) Turn ignition switch ON.
CHECK:
Measure voltage between terminal CMS of cruise control ECU
connector when main switch is held ON and OFF.
OK:
Main switchVoltage
OFF10 ± 14 V
ONBelow 0.5 V
OK Proceed to next circuit inspection shown on
problem symptoms table (See page DI±328).
NG
DI08Z±17
Page 2511 of 4592
N15969
35
± DIAGNOSTICSCRUISE CONTROL SYSTEM
DI±359
2 Check main switch continuity.
PREPARATION:
(a) Remove steering wheel pad
(See Pub. No. RM654U on page SR±11).
(b) Disconnect the control switch connector.
CHECK:
Check continuity between terminals 3 and 5 of control switch
connector when main switch is held ON and OFF.
OK:
Switch positionTester connectionSpecified condition
OFF3 ± 5No continuity
Hold ON3 ± 5Continuity
NG Replace control switch.
OK
3 Check harness and connector between cruise control ECU and main switch
(See page IN±29).
NG Repair or replace harness or connector.
OK
Check and replace cruise control ECU
(See page IN±29).
